Code § 33.2-402","heading":"Designating existing highway as limited access highway; extinguishing easements of access","body":"The Board may designate all or any part of an existing highway as a limited access highway. When an existing highway is so designated, the Board shall where necessary extinguish all existing easements of access, light, or air.Code 1950, § 33-39; 1950, p. 476; 1958, c. 571; 1970, c. 322, § 33.1-59; 2014, c. 805.","path":["Title 33.2.
